One other remark about tire suppleness. I briefly ran Kojaks tubeless and
with sealant and found them noticeably faster and smoother in feel than
with tubes, so much so that I planned to use them instead of Elk Passes on
the '03, because of the greater width for dirt riding. (These Kojaks were
Kevlar beaded, and mounted on tubeless ready Sun/Ringle EQ21 rims, but even
with these rims, the contact between bead and rim wall remained too iffy
for practical ongoing use.)

Point being: if you are able to run tires tubeless, that apparently will
make them better, all else equal.
